找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 5949|回复: 12
收起左侧

怎样用单片机跟ADC0809测量电阻两端的电压,求程序

[复制链接]
ID:113348 发表于 2016-11-14 16:42 | 显示全部楼层 |阅读模式
怎样用单片机跟ADC0809测量电阻两端的电压,求程序

评分

参与人数 2黑币 +10 收起 理由
我的唯一 + 5 很给力!
文龙 + 5 赞一个!

查看全部评分

回复

使用道具 举报

ID:111634 发表于 2016-11-14 19:07 | 显示全部楼层
该课题几乎所有单片机教材书上有。
回复

使用道具 举报

ID:111634 发表于 2016-11-14 19:08 | 显示全部楼层
本帖最后由 zl2168 于 2016-11-14 19:10 编辑

实例81  ADC0808中断方式A-D(ALE输出CLK)


Proteus仿真一下,确认有效。
实例81 ADC0808A-D( ALE输出CLK,中断方式).rar (54.32 KB, 下载次数: 60)
回复

使用道具 举报

ID:111634 发表于 2016-11-14 19:08 | 显示全部楼层
本帖最后由 zl2168 于 2016-11-14 19:12 编辑

实例82  ADC0808查询方式A-D(ALE输出CLK)

Proteus仿真一下,确认有效。
实例82 ADC0808A-D( ALE输出CLK,查询方式).rar (54.04 KB, 下载次数: 31)
回复

使用道具 举报

ID:111634 发表于 2016-11-14 19:08 | 显示全部楼层
本帖最后由 zl2168 于 2016-11-14 19:13 编辑

实例83  ADC0808延时方式A-D(ALE输出CLK)


Proteus仿真一下,确认有效。
实例83 ADC0808A-D( ALE输出CLK,延时等待方式).rar (54.13 KB, 下载次数: 19)
回复

使用道具 举报

ID:111634 发表于 2016-11-14 19:09 | 显示全部楼层
本帖最后由 zl2168 于 2016-11-14 19:14 编辑

实例84  ADC0808并行A-D(虚拟CLK)


Proteus仿真一下,确认有效。
实例84 ADC0808A-D(虚拟CLK).rar (35.75 KB, 下载次数: 25)
回复

使用道具 举报

ID:113348 发表于 2016-11-14 19:36 | 显示全部楼层
zl2168 发表于 2016-11-14 19:08
实例81  ADC0808中断方式A-D(ALE输出CLK)

无比感谢
回复

使用道具 举报

ID:113348 发表于 2016-11-14 19:37 | 显示全部楼层
zl2168 发表于 2016-11-14 19:08
实例82  ADC0808查询方式A-D(ALE输出CLK)

先Proteus仿真一下,确认有效。

无比感谢
回复

使用道具 举报

ID:113348 发表于 2016-11-14 19:41 | 显示全部楼层
zl2168 发表于 2016-11-14 19:09
实例84  ADC0808并行A-D(虚拟CLK)

亲,能不能发一下源程序
回复

使用道具 举报

ID:147865 发表于 2016-11-14 19:47 | 显示全部楼层
你要确定好电阻两端最高的电压是多少。ADC0809最高只能测5v的正电压。如果是5v内直接启动ADC测量然后算出电压就可以了。ADC=Vin/256*Vref
回复

使用道具 举报

ID:111634 发表于 2016-11-14 19:59 | 显示全部楼层
LoveN 发表于 2016-11-14 19:41
亲,能不能发一下源程序

程序在上述介绍的书中,你自己到书店或图书馆看。
回复

使用道具 举报

ID:111634 发表于 2016-11-14 20:05 | 显示全部楼层
灰灰不会飞 发表于 2016-11-14 19:47
你要确定好电阻两端最高的电压是多少。ADC0809最高只能测5v的正电压。如果是5v内直接启动ADC测量然后算出电 ...

几乎所有电压检测(包括指针式仪表)都只能测5v的电压,高于5v时将其按比例变换为低于5v的电压。因此,理论上ADC0809能测大大高于5v的电压。
回复

使用道具 举报

ID:111634 发表于 2016-11-14 20:09 | 显示全部楼层
灰灰不会飞 发表于 2016-11-14 19:47
你要确定好电阻两端最高的电压是多少。ADC0809最高只能测5v的正电压。如果是5v内直接启动ADC测量然后算出电 ...

ADC0809不仅能测正电压,而且能测负电压,只需将被测电压与Uref+、Uref-极性反接。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|51黑电子论坛 |51黑电子论坛6群 QQ 管理员QQ:125739409;技术交流QQ群281945664

Powered by 单片机教程网

快速回复 返回顶部 返回列表